Jadida Gram Panchayat, Nilgiri
Jadida is a Gram Panchayat located in the Balasore district of Odisha. It falls under the Nilgiri Panchayat Samiti and Balasore Zila Parishad. Jadida Gram Panchayat covers a total of 6 villages, including Jadida, Jaganathapur, and Jokananda. It is headed by an elected Sarpanch, while administrative work is handled by the Panchayat Secretary.
List of Villages in Jadida Gram Panchayat
Jadida Gram Panchayat covers the following villages.
| Sl. No. | Village |
|---|---|
| 1 | Jadida |
| 2 | Jaganathapur |
| 3 | Jokananda |
| 4 | Kharadia |
| 5 | Maldiha |
| 6 | Podasul |
Panchayati Raj Structure for Jadida Gram Panchayat
Jadida Gram Panchayat is part of Odisha's three-tier Panchayati Raj structure. The three levels are described below.
Tier 1: Gram Panchayat (GP)
Jadida Gram Panchayat is the village-level Panchayati Raj institution. It handles local development and basic civic services such as drinking water, sanitation, street lighting and village infrastructure.
Tier 2: Block Panchayat (BP)
Nilgiri Panchayat Samiti is the intermediate-level Panchayati Raj institution for Jadida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development activities across Gram Panchayats in its area.
Tier 3: District Panchayat (DP)
Balasore Zila Parishad is the district-level Panchayati Raj institution for Jadida Gram Panchayat. It coordinates development planning and activities at the district level.
